1) Reachable assertion (CVE-ID: CVE-2024-57924)

The vulnerability allows a local user to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.

The vulnerability exists due to reachable assertion within the ovl_encode_real_fh() function in fs/overlayfs/copy_up.c, within the show_mark_fhandle() function in fs/notify/fdinfo.c. A local user can per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.


Remediation

Install update from vendor's website.
